jQuery Mobile is a powerful and popular framework for building mobile-friendly websites and applications. It is a mobile-centric extension of the jQuery library, which simplifies the process of creating responsive and cross-platform mobile web pages.
Started in 2010, jQuery Mobile has gained significant traction among web developers due to its simplicity and ease of use. It provides a unified user interface framework that is compatible with a wide range of platforms, including smartphones, tablets, and desktops.
jQuery Mobile is built on the concept of responsive design, ensuring that your web pages adapt seamlessly to different screen sizes and orientations. This means that your users will have a consistent and optimal experience regardless of the device they are using.
With the increasing prevalence of touch devices, it is crucial to provide a touch-friendly interface. jQuery Mobile offers a touch-optimized UI framework, which includes interactive widgets and touch gestures, such as swiping, tapping, and pinching. These gestures enhance the usability and intuitiveness of your mobile applications.
jQuery Mobile provides a comprehensive theming system that allows you to customize the appearance of your mobile applications. You can choose from a wide range of pre-designed themes or create your own. The theming system enables you to achieve a consistent look and feel across different platforms.
One of the notable advantages of jQuery Mobile is its lightweight nature. The framework is designed to be resource-efficient, ensuring fast loading times and smooth performance on mobile devices, even with limited bandwidth and processing power.
Accessibility is a vital aspect of web development. jQuery Mobile incorporates accessibility best practices, making your mobile applications usable by people with disabilities. It includes support for screen readers, keyboard navigation, and other assistive technologies.
To begin using jQuery Mobile, you need to include the necessary libraries in your HTML document. You can either download the framework files locally or link to the remote CDN (Content Delivery Network) versions.
Once you have included the required files, you can start using jQuery Mobile's extensive set of components and widgets, such as navigation bars, buttons, forms, and collapsible panels. These components are designed to be mobile-friendly and provide a consistent user experience across different devices.
jQuery Mobile is compatible with a wide range of platforms, including iOS, Android, Windows Phone, Blackberry, and others. It supports various browsers, such as Chrome, Firefox, Safari, and Internet Explorer.
jQuery Mobile is a versatile and powerful framework for building mobile-friendly websites and applications. Its responsive design, touch-optimized UI, theming capabilities, lightweight nature, and accessibility features make it a preferred choice for many developers. By leveraging the features and components offered by jQuery Mobile, you can create impressive and user-friendly mobile experiences.
noob to master © copyleft